... Read moreThe Philharmonie de Paris stands as an iconic institution not only for its architectural brilliance but also for its efforts in promoting diverse musical genres. Among its various exhibitions, the disco book collection is particularly noteworthy. This collection encapsulates the essence of the disco era, showcasing literature, photography, and memorabilia that highlight the cultural impact of disco music on society. Visitors can explore how disco influenced fashion, dance, and even social movements, making it a pivotal part of music history. Moreover, the rise of disco in the 1970s brought forth a vivid nightlife scene, characterized by flamboyant clubs and legendary artists. From the captivating rhythms of Donna Summer to the electrifying performances of the Bee Gees, the disco genre has a rich tapestry intertwined with diverse communities. This collection presents not only books but also interactive displays that allow individuals to engage with the sounds and visuals from that exhilarating time. For those interested in the intersection of music and cultural history, the Philharmonie’s disco book collection offers a unique insight into an era that continues to inspire artists today.
